Frequently asked questions

Who directed Mangrove Island?

Lester James Peries directed the 1976 film Mangrove Island.

What novel is the film based on?

It is based on Martin Wickremasinghe’s 1947 novel Madol Doova.

When was Mangrove Island released?

The film was released in 1976.

Who stars as the main character Upali?

Ajith Jinadasa plays Upali, the rebellious youth.

What is the runtime of the film?

Mangrove Island runs approximately 1 hour and 32 minutes.
